Client ProjectSaaS

Zeitio – Web Time Tracking Platform

A full-featured web time tracking platform with Spring Boot backend, offering project/task management, analytics, invoicing, and team productivity dashboards.

Project Details

Project Type
Client Work
Category
SaaS
2026-04-27
Tech Stack
Java
Spring Boot
Keycloak
REST API
React
MongoDB
Analytics Dashboard
Z

Zeitio Web is a robust time tracking platform built to manage projects, tasks, and team productivity. I contributed primarily to the Spring Boot backend, powering time entries, analytics, invoicing, and integration with the web platform interface.

Highlights

  • - Developed Spring Boot backend APIs for time tracking, project/task management, invoices, clients, users, and analytics dashboards
  • - Built web frontend using ReactJS for responsive, interactive, and SEO-friendly experience
  • - Integrated analytics for projects, teams, and client reporting to provide actionable insights
  • - Ensured secure authentication and authorization via Spring Security and Keycloak
  • - Implemented scalable and maintainable REST APIs for web operations

Impact

  • - Streamlined team time tracking and project management
  • - Enhanced productivity insights through comprehensive web-based analytics dashboards
  • - Improved client reporting and invoicing workflows
  • - Delivered a robust, enterprise-ready web platform

Technical Overview

  • - Backend built with Spring Boot and Java, exposing REST APIs for web clients
  • - Frontend developed using ReactJS for responsive, SEO-friendly experience
  • - Database management via MongoDB
  • - Analytics dashboards implemented for projects, teams, and invoicing
  • - Secure user authentication and authorization using Spring Security and Keycloak

Delivery

This project was developed for a client and is publicly accessible at https://www.zeitio.com/. Source code is proprietary and not publicly available.